The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.
In the 1881 Census, the household of Ann Quirie, born in 1833 in Peterhead, Aberdeenshire, consisted of 4 members. Ann was the head of the household, widow. She had 3 children; Eleanora (born 1865 in Peterhead, Aberdeenshire, Scotland), George (born 1867 in Peterhead, Aberdeenshire, Scotland) and Annabella (born 1871 in Peterhead, Aberdeenshire, Scotland).
